Pokemon Pocket Darkrai ex And Giratina ex Counters
To counter, I looked toShining Revelry.
Pocket had just given me a hundred new toys to play with, so it was only natural.
I tried a Wigglytuff deck because I pulled four of those uncomfortable full arts, and it worked okay.
I tested out Tatsugiri and Dondozo due to their synergy.
That didnt work at all.
I even tried the new Pikachu ex, which was great fun, but not particularly good.
And then I pulled a full art Meowscarada.
Take into account Darkrai exs Grass-throw in weakness, and thats a one-hit KO for just two energy.
The attack also nearly destroys Giratina ex in one hit, provided you set up a Red beforehand.
The only problem is that Meowscarada is a stage two Pokemon.
However, Mewoscarada has a little trick up its sleeve to make it viable and reliable.
Or, more accurately, Sprigatito does.
Sprigatitos attack Cry for Help adds a random Grass-jot down Pokemon from your deck to your hand.
To make the deck a little more consistent, I run two Arceus ex cards and two Carnivines.
It doesnt have the swingy coin flips of Celebi ex.
It doesnt give up many prizes.
Its got great healing, surprisingly powerful deck draw capabilities, and it hits like a truck.
The most important factor in this deck, however, is its unpredictability.
People dont expect Meowscarada to deal them 150 damage on turn two.
People dont expect this (nearly) non-ex deck to take on their meta darlings.
